Zucchero (born September 25, 1955 in Roncocesi) is a singer, musician and songwriter from Italy. Born Adelmo Fornaciari, he is considered the father of Italian blues. He has been playing in various bands since the 1970s. At the beginning of the 1980s, he took part in the famous Sanremo Music Festival, the Italian preliminary round for the Eurovision Song Contest. in 1983, Zucchero released his debut album Un po' di Zucchero. in 1985, Zucchero once again took part in the Sanremo Festival together with The Randy Jackson Band with the song "Donne" and landed his first minor hit.
